Classic Beef and Ricotta Lasagna

Layers of lean ground beef and whole wheat pasta sheets baked with creamy herbed ricotta and a vibrant, slow-simmered tomato sauce.

NUTRITION

524kcal
Protein
48.5g
Fat
25.2g
Carbs
29.8g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

4 oz 93% lean ground beef

0.25 cup part-skim ricotta cheese

0.25 cup part-skim mozzarella cheese

2 tbsp grated parmesan cheese

1 sheet whole wheat lasagna noodles

0.5 cup no-sugar-added marinara sauce

1 cup fresh baby spinach

1 clove garlic

0.25 tsp dried oregano

0.25 tsp sea salt

0.25 tsp black pepper

0 tsp extra virgin olive oil

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

  • 2

    Cook the whole wheat lasagna noodles in boiling water according to package directions until al dente, then drain and set aside.

  • 3

    In a skillet over medium heat, add the olive oil and sauté the minced garlic for 1 minute until fragrant.

  • 4

    Add the ground beef, sea salt, black pepper, and dried oregano to the skillet, browning the meat until fully cooked.

  • 5

    Stir the marinara sauce and fresh baby spinach into the skillet, simmering until the spinach is completely wilted.

  • 6

    In a small mixing bowl, combine the ricotta cheese with 1 tablespoon of the grated parmesan cheese.

  • 7

    In a small oven-safe baking dish, spread a thin layer of the meat and spinach sauce on the bottom.

  • 8

    Place a piece of lasagna noodle over the sauce, followed by a layer of the ricotta mixture and more meat sauce.

  • 9

    Repeat the layers, finishing with the mozzarella cheese and the remaining tablespoon of parmesan cheese.

  • 10

    Bake for 20 to 25 minutes until the cheese is bubbly and the edges are slightly golden.
